public inbox for cygwin@cygwin.com
 help / color / mirror / Atom feed
* setup's 'Retrieve' package selection option?
       [not found] <528C9990.1080106@optusnet.com.au>
@ 2013-11-20 21:16 ` Luke Kendall
  0 siblings, 0 replies; only message in thread
From: Luke Kendall @ 2013-11-20 21:16 UTC (permalink / raw)
  To: cygwin; +Cc: audit

By experimentation, I worked out how to do something I wanted to do, 
which involved using the Retrieve option when selecting packages in Cygwin.

But I couldn't find any documentation for "Retrieve" in:
https://sourceware.org/cygwin/cygwin-ug-net/setup-net.html
http://cygwin.com/faq/

Is there somewhere else I should have looked?  A Google search of Cygwin
setup retrieve, also didn't turn up anything useful that I could see.

In case it helps, below are the notes I made for myself for the task I
needed to perform.

Cheers,

luke


How to get an updated package set
---------------------------------

To get an updated set of Cygwin packages based on an earlier installed
set, run setup and choose Download from Internet.

If you have Curr selected and click on View, you get different views.
One of these is a view that just shows what is available for upgrade.
Choosing all those, and clicking the "src" box to also get the source
is sensible.  (Source is required because many packages don't include
the license files in the binary packages, only in the src package.)

However, that's not enough: doing the above will omit all the packages
that don't have a new version to install.  For convenience of
automated license checking, it's best to do the above (since that's
quite clear, simple, and straightforward), but then to click on View
until you get a slightly longer view (maybe twice as long), that shows
you a whole bunch of packages which will be marked as Keep.  It does
that since they're already downloaded.  However, because the
automated license checker unpacks source files and the binary
packages, you don't want to rely on merging a pristine copy of the
older Cygwin download set with the newer set: it's clearly safer to
just down a fresh set of everything that you need.  So you need to run
down all the packages in this view, too, and click on Keep until you
have chosen Retrieve instead.  Also click on the "src" box after that
to include the source too, as usual.

Then proceed to download.




--
Problem reports:       http://cygwin.com/problems.html
FAQ:                   http://cygwin.com/faq/
Documentation:         http://cygwin.com/docs.html
Unsubscribe info:      http://cygwin.com/ml/#unsubscribe-simple

^ permalink raw reply	[flat|nested] only message in thread

only message in thread, other threads:[~2013-11-20 21:16 UTC | newest]

Thread overview: (only message) (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
     [not found] <528C9990.1080106@optusnet.com.au>
2013-11-20 21:16 ` setup's 'Retrieve' package selection option? Luke Kendall

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).